Why Agencies Lose the Pricing Game

Before discussing winning strategies, it helps to understand why many agencies struggle.

1. They sell tasks, not outcomes

When services are presented as line items, “£500 for ad management, £300 for funnels,” they become commodities. Commodities are compared by price.

2. They lack a defined system

Without a repeatable delivery framework, each proposal feels bespoke. That creates uncertainty for both the agency and the client.

3. They negotiate from insecurity

New founders often discount prematurely because they fear losing the deal.

Research in behavioral economics shows that price perception is strongly linked to perceived expertise and confidence (Kahneman & Tversky, Prospect Theory). When a provider anchors confidently and explains value clearly, buyers evaluate impact rather than simply cost.

The lesson is simple: structure beats improvisation.

Pricing Psychology in Practice

Here are practical tactics franchisees use:

Clear Deliverables

Define what the system includes. Avoid vague promises.

Outcome Framing

Explain expected lead flow and conversion improvements.

Confidence in Quoting

Deliver pricing without hesitation. Silence is often just processing time.

Minimum Engagement Periods

Three- to six-month minimums allow systems to stabilise and demonstrate impact.

Automation and funnel optimisation require data cycles. Setting expectations up front improves retention.

Positioning Matters More Than Price

The strongest franchisees understand that positioning determines pricing power.

Instead of saying: “We manage ads.”

They say: “We implement automated systems that generate predictable client acquisition.”

Instead of: “We build websites.”

They say: “We create conversion-focused sales funnel agency infrastructure designed to capture and nurture demand.”

Language shapes perception. Perception shapes pricing tolerance.
